  1. Graphic concept graphic identification

Designers specializing in graphic design of visual identity work with brand stakeholders to build assets such as logos, typefaces, colour palettes and image libraries that represent the personality of a brand. Designers often develop, as well as standard business cards and firm cards, a set of visual brand guidelines (style guides) that describe best practices and provide examples of visual branding used in various media. Such recommendations maintain quality continuity in potential implementations.

Creation of visual identification is one of the most popular design styles. Graphic designers of visual identity must have general knowledge of all graphic designs to create design elements suitable for all visual media. They also need excellent communication, creative skills and a passion for industry, organization, trends and competitors.

  1. Graphical design user interface

A UI is how a user interacts with a device or application. UI conception is the process of creating interfaces that make them user-friendly and easy to use.

A UI includes everything that a user interacts with, but in the context of graphic design, UI design focuses on the visual experience and the design of graphic elements on the screen, such as buttons, menus and micro interactions etc. This is the job of a UI designer to balance aesthetic appeal with technical features.

UI designers are specialized in desktop applications, mobile applications, web apps and games. They work closely with UX designers (user experience) and UI developers (who write code to make it work).

  1. Graphic design packaging

Most products require packaging in some manner to cover and ready them for transport, distribution and sale. However, package architecture may often connect directly to customers, making it a very useful communication device. Every package, bottle, packet, can or jar is an opportunity to share a brand ‘s tale.
